Well there’s two things that may be preventing it from flashing...

1) as per my last post is the Zgemma folder on the usb, NOT the zip file?

2) USB stick isn’t compatable (zgemmas are picky) I use Toshiba myself and works fine all the time

Sometimes the Zgemma may read the usb when operational but it doesn’t mean it will like the same usb to flash.
 
what ever it says just press power button at front of box and if it turns to flash your up and running

Normally I press the power button on the front as soon as the box powers up, hold it for a few seconds itl say USB then let go and it will say FLSH
